/* This implements `svn_log_entry_receiver_t', printing the logs in XML.
 *
 * BATON is of type `struct log_receiver_baton'.
 *
 * Here is an example of the output; note that the "<log>" and
 * "</log>" tags are not emitted by this function:
 *
 * $ svn log --xml -r 1648:1649
 * <log>
 * <logentry
 *    revision="1648">
 * <author>david</author>
 * <date>2002-04-06T16:34:51.428043Z</date>
 * <msg> * packages/rpm/subversion.spec : Now requires apache 2.0.36.
 * </msg>
 * </logentry>
 * <logentry
 *    revision="1649">
 * <author>cmpilato</author>
 * <date>2002-04-06T17:01:28.185136Z</date>
 * <msg>Fix error handling when the $EDITOR is needed but unavailable.  Ah
 * ... now that&apos;s *much* nicer.
 *
 * * subversion/clients/cmdline/util.c
 *   (svn_cl__edit_externally): Clean up the &quot;no external editor&quot;
 *   error message.
 *   (svn_cl__get_log_message): Wrap &quot;no external editor&quot;
 *   errors with helpful hints about the -m and -F options.
 *
 * * subversion/libsvn_client/commit.c
 *   (svn_client_commit): Actually capture and propogate &quot;no external
 *   editor&quot; errors.</msg>
 * </logentry>
 * </log>
 *
 */
static svn_error_t *
log_entry_receiver_xml(void *baton,
                       svn_log_entry_t *log_entry,
                       apr_pool_t *pool)
{
  struct log_receiver_baton *lb = baton;
  /* Collate whole log message into sb before printing. */
  svn_stringbuf_t *sb = svn_stringbuf_create("", pool);
  char *revstr;
  const char *author;
  const char *date;
  const char *message;

  if (lb->cancel_func)
    SVN_ERR(lb->cancel_func(lb->cancel_baton));

  svn_compat_log_revprops_out(&author, &date, &message, log_entry->revprops);

  if (author)
    author = svn_xml_fuzzy_escape(author, pool);
  if (date)
    date = svn_xml_fuzzy_escape(date, pool);
  if (message)
    message = svn_xml_fuzzy_escape(message, pool);

  if (log_entry->revision == 0 && message == NULL)
    return SVN_NO_ERROR;

  if (! SVN_IS_VALID_REVNUM(log_entry->revision))
    {
      svn_xml_make_close_tag(&sb, pool, "logentry");
      SVN_ERR(svn_cl__error_checked_fputs(sb->data, stdout));
      apr_array_pop(lb->merge_stack);

      return SVN_NO_ERROR;
    }

  revstr = apr_psprintf(pool, "%ld", log_entry->revision);
  /* <logentry revision="xxx"> */
  sv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"logentry",
                        "revision", revstr, NULL);

  /* <author>xxx</author> */
  svn_cl__xml_tagged_cdata(&sb, pool, "author", author);

  /* Print the full, uncut, date.  This is machine output. */
  /* According to the docs for svn_log_entry_receiver_t, either
     NULL or the empty string represents no date.  Avoid outputting an
     empty date element. */
  if (date && date[0] == '\0')
    date = NULL;
  /* <date>xxx</date> */
  svn_cl__xml_tagged_cdata(&sb, pool, "date", date);

  if (log_entry->changed_paths)
    {
      apr_hash_index_t *hi;
      char *path;

      /* <paths> */
      sv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"paths",
                            NULL);

      for (hi = apr_hash_first(pool, log_entry->changed_paths);
           hi != NULL;
           hi = apr_hash_next(hi))
        {
          void *val;
          char action[2];
          svn_log_changed_path_t *log_item;

          apr_hash_this(hi, (void *) &path, NULL, &val);
          log_item = val;

          action[0] = log_item->action;
          action[1] = '\0';
          if (log_item->copyfrom_path
              && SVN_IS_VALID_REVNUM(log_item->copyfrom_rev))
            {
              /* <path action="X" copyfrom-path="xxx" copyfrom-rev="xxx"> */
              svn_stringbuf_t *escpath = svn_stringbuf_create("", pool);
              svn_xml_escape_attr_cstring(&escpath,
                                          log_item->copyfrom_path, pool);
              revstr = apr_psprintf(pool, "%ld",
                                    log_item->copyfrom_rev);
              svn_xml_make_open_tag(&sb, pool, svn_xml_protect_pcdata, "path",
                                    "action", action,
                                    "copyfrom-path", escpath->data,
                                    "copyfrom-rev", revstr, NULL);
            }
          else
            {
              /* <path action="X"> */
              svn_xml_make_open_tag(&sb, pool, svn_xml_protect_pcdata, "path",
                                    "action", action, NULL);
            }
          /* xxx</path> */
          svn_xml_escape_cdata_cstring(&sb, path, pool);
          svn_xml_make_close_tag(&sb, pool, "path");
        }

      /* </paths> */
      svn_xml_make_close_tag(&sb, pool, "paths");
    }

  if (message != NULL)
    {
      /* <msg>xxx</msg> */
      svn_cl__xml_tagged_cdata(&sb, pool, "msg", message);
    }

  svn_compat_log_revprops_clear(log_entry->revprops);
  if (log_entry->revprops && apr_hash_count(log_entry->revprops) > 0)
    {
      sv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"revprops", NULL);
      SVN_ERR(svn_cl__print_xml_prop_hash(&sb, log_entry->revprops,
                                          FALSE, /* name_only */
                                          pool));
      svn_xml_make_close_tag(&sb, pool, "revprops");
    }

  if (log_entry->has_children)
    APR_ARRAY_PUSH(lb->merge_stack, svn_revnum_t) = log_entry->revision;
  else
    svn_xml_make_close_tag(&sb, pool, "logentry");

  SVN_ERR(svn_cl__error_checked_fputs(sb->data, stdout));

  return SVN_NO_ERROR;
}

/* This implements the svn_client_list_func_t API, printing a single dirent
   in XML format. */
static svn_error_t *
print_dirent_xml(void *baton,
                 const char *path,
                 const svn_dirent_t *dirent,
                 const svn_lock_t *lock,
                 const char *abs_path,
                 apr_pool_t *pool)
{
  struct print_baton *pb = baton;
  const char *entryname;
  svn_stringbuf_t *sb;

  if (strcmp(path, "") == 0)
    {
      if (dirent->kind == svn_node_file)
        entryname = svn_dirent_basename(abs_path, pool);
      else if (pb->verbose)
        entryname = ".";
      else
        /* Don't bother to list if no useful information will be shown. */
        return SVN_NO_ERROR;
    }
  else
    entryname = path;

  if (pb->ctx->cancel_func)
    SVN_ERR(pb->ctx->cancel_func(pb->ctx->cancel_baton));

  sb = svn_stringbuf_create("", pool);

  sv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"entry",
                        "kind", svn_cl__node_kind_str_xml(dirent->kind),
                        NULL);

  svn_cl__xml_tagged_cdata(&sb, pool, "name", entryname);

  if (dirent->kind == svn_node_file)
    {
      svn_cl__xml_tagged_cdata
        (&sb, pool, "size",
         apr_psprintf(pool, "%" SVN_FILESIZE_T_FMT, dirent->size));
    }

  sv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"commit",
                        "revision",
                        apr_psprintf(pool, "%ld", dirent->created_rev),
                        NULL);
  svn_cl__xml_tagged_cdata(&sb, pool, "author", dirent->last_author);
  if (dirent->time)
    svn_cl__xml_tagged_cdata(&sb, pool, "date",
                             svn_time_to_cstring(dirent->time, pool));
  svn_xml_make_close_tag(&sb, pool, "commit");

  if (lock)
    {
      sv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"lock", NULL);
      svn_cl__xml_tagged_cdata(&sb, pool, "token", lock->token);
      svn_cl__xml_tagged_cdata(&sb, pool, "owner", lock->owner);
      svn_cl__xml_tagged_cdata(&sb, pool, "comment", lock->comment);
      svn_cl__xml_tagged_cdata(&sb, pool, "created",
                               svn_time_to_cstring(lock->creation_date,
                                                   pool));
      if (lock->expiration_date != 0)
        svn_cl__xml_tagged_cdata(&sb, pool, "expires",
                                 svn_time_to_cstring
                                 (lock->expiration_date, pool));
      svn_xml_make_close_tag(&sb, pool, "lock");
    }

  svn_xml_make_close_tag(&sb, pool, "entry");

  return svn_cl__error_checked_fputs(sb->data, stdout);
}

/* A callback of type svn_info_receiver_t.
   Prints svn info in xml mode to standard out */
static svn_error_t *
print_info_xml(void *baton,
               const char *target,
               const svn_info_t *info,
               apr_pool_t *pool)
{
  svn_stringbuf_t *sb = svn_stringbuf_create("", pool);
  const char *rev_str;

  if (SVN_IS_VALID_REVNUM(info->rev))
    rev_str = apr_psprintf(pool, "%ld", info->rev);
  else
    rev_str = apr_pstrdup(pool, _("Resource is not under version control."));

  /* "<entry ...>" */
  sv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"entry",
                        "path", svn_path_local_style(target, pool),
                        "kind", svn_cl__node_kind_str_xml(info->kind),
                        "revision", rev_str,
                        NULL);

  svn_cl__xml_tagged_cdata(&sb, pool, "url", info->URL);

  if (info->repos_root_URL || info->repos_UUID)
    {
      /* "<repository>" */
      sv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"repository", NULL);

      /* "<root> xx </root>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"root", info->repos_root_URL);

      /* "<uuid> xx </uuid>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"uuid", info->repos_UUID);

      /* "</repository>" */
      svn_xml_make_close_tag(&sb, pool, "repository");
    }

  if (info->has_wc_info)
    {
      /* "<wc-info>" */
      sv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"wc-info", NULL);

      /* "<schedule> xx </schedule>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"schedule",
                               schedule_str(info->schedule));

      /* "<depth> xx </depth>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"depth",
                               svn_depth_to_word(info->depth));

      /* "<copy-from-url> xx </copy-from-url>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"copy-from-url",
                               info->copyfrom_url);

      /* "<copy-from-rev> xx </copy-from-rev>" */
      if (SVN_IS_VALID_REVNUM(info->copyfrom_rev))
        svn_cl__xml_tagged_cdata(&sb, pool, "copy-from-rev",
                                 apr_psprintf(pool, "%ld",
                                              info->copyfrom_rev));

      /* "<text-updated> xx </text-updated>" */
      if (info->text_time)
        svn_cl__xml_tagged_cdata(&sb, pool, "text-updated",
                                 svn_time_to_cstring(info->text_time, pool));

      /* "<checksum> xx </checksum>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"checksum", info->checksum);

      if (info->changelist)
        /* "<changelist> xx </changelist>" */
        svn_cl__xml_tagged_cdata(&sb, pool, "changelist", info->changelist);

      /* "</wc-info>" */
      svn_xml_make_close_tag(&sb, pool, "wc-info");
    }

  if (info->last_changed_author
      || SVN_IS_VALID_REVNUM(info->last_changed_rev)
      || info->last_changed_date)
    {
      svn_cl__print_xml_commit(&sb, info->last_changed_rev,
                               info->last_changed_author,
                               svn_time_to_cstring(info->last_changed_date,
                                                   pool),
                               pool);
    }

  if (info->conflict_old || info->conflict_wrk
      || info->conflict_new || info->prejfile)
    {
      /* "<conflict>" */
      sv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"conflict", NULL);

      /* "<prev-base-file> xx </prev-base-file>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"prev-base-file",
                               info->conflict_old);

      /* "<prev-wc-file> xx </prev-wc-file>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"prev-wc-file",
                               info->conflict_wrk);

      /* "<cur-base-file> xx </cur-base-file>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"cur-base-file",
                               info->conflict_new);

      /* "<prop-file> xx </prop-file>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"prop-file", info->prejfile);

      /* "</conflict>" */
      svn_xml_make_close_tag(&sb, pool, "conflict");
    }

  if (info->lock)
    {
      /* "<lock>" */
      svn_xml_make_open_tag(&sb, pool, svn_xml_normal, "lock", NULL);

      /* "<token> xx </token>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"token", info->lock->token);

      /* "<owner> xx </owner>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"owner", info->lock->owner);

      /* "<comment ...> xxxx </comment>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"comment", info->lock->comment);

      /* "<created> xx </created>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"created",
                               svn_time_to_cstring
                               (info->lock->creation_date, pool));

      /* "<expires> xx </expires>" */
      svn_cl__xml_tagged_cdata(&sb, pool, "expires",
                               svn_time_to_cstring
                               (info->lock->expiration_date, pool));

      /* "</lock>" */
      svn_xml_make_close_tag(&sb, pool, "lock");
    }

  if (info->tree_conflict)
    SVN_ERR(svn_cl__append_tree_conflict_info_xml(sb, info->tree_conflict,
                                                  pool));

  /* "</entry>" */
  svn_xml_make_close_tag(&sb, pool, "entry");

  return svn_cl__error_checked_fputs(sb->data, stdout);
}
